BSR Holdings Services, LLC - Entertainment Risk, now a part of NFP, is a high growth company founded in 2014 by to provide insurance coverage to a niche segment of the nightlife entertainment industry. Our rapid expansion has created a need to bring on a person to work with and assist our team in a variety of critical business areas. The goal for this individual is to immerse themselves in the world of Entertainment Risk underwriting to become a strong team member and grow into senior positions down the line.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Review forms and documents for accuracy; complete and obtain missing information as necessary.
- Set up new accounts and investigate the potential client to obtain further information on their business.
- Participate with Underwriters in the renewal and new business activities that support marketing and underwriting decisions that are consistent with growth and retention goals.
- Identify and gather relevant account information for new and renewal policy activities.
- Scheduling inspections and monitoring for compliance with recommendations.
- Manage account documentation.
- Provide administrative support and other related services as needed.
